Day 2: Full-Day Great Barrier Reef Diving Experience

Full Day Dive the Great Barrier Reef
It's common to meet green sea turtles when you dive into the Great Barrier Reef

Today, you'll dive into one of the world's great natural wonders with a full-day excursion to the Great Barrier Reef. The world's largest coral reef system is home to an incredible diversity of marine life, including over 1,500 species of fish, 30 species of whales and dolphins, and six species of sea turtles. Made up of over 2,900 individual reefs and 900 islands, the protected area spans over 1,430 miles (2,300 km). Pack your swimsuit and sunscreen this morning and board a private catamaran destined for two dive locations within Bait Reef

The Great Barrier Reef is a UNESCO World Heritage Site, one of the Seven Natural Wonders of the World, and is an essential ecosystem for the world's oceans, providing vital habitat and protection for marine life. With this private reef experience, you'll have the chance to make two dives (if you have your PADI certification) or snorkel among colorful fish, sea turtles, rays, and even sharks. At the end of the day, return to Hamilton Island, where you're booked for dinner at qualia's signature fine dining experience, the beachfront Pebble Beach restaurant.

Day 7: Climb the Sydney Harbour Bridge, Depart 

Climb the Harbor Bridge
Climbing the Sydney Harbour Bridge is a bucket list experience

Gain a new perspective on Sydney on your final day in Australia when you join BridgeClimb for an epic adventure across the famous "coathanger." Commence your skywalk with a safety briefing, then embark on a three-hour journey that will eventually take you 439 feet (134 m) above sea level. You'll be treated to 360-degree views of the city, including east to the Opera House, west to the Blue Mountains, and the surrounding area.
